February 28, 2023. Mystics Speaking Truth to Power: Sister Dorothy Stang Matthew shares the first part of a short speech he gave at the commemoration of Sister Dorothy Stang’s
martyrdom at the hands of evil forces of greed at work in the Amazon rainforest. He shared that he’d once had a powerful dream. In it he was told that “There is only one thing wrong with the human species today.” Matthew was all ears. The answer was this: “You have forgotten the sense of the Sacred.” This message was echoed by eco-prophet Thomas Berry when he taught: It has been said, ‘We will not save what we do not love.’ It is also true that we will neither love nor save what we do
not experience as sacred…. Eventually, only our sense of the sacred will save us. Sister Dorothy Stang was one who saw the sacred and the Divine in both the people and the ecosystem of the Amazon. |
March 1, 2023. Saved by a Sense of the Sacred: Sister Dorothy Stang, Part II In this DM, Matthew shares wisdom from mystics and prophets and activists like Sr. Dorothy Stang. For instance, Aquinas said: The most
excellent thing in the universe is not the human. The most excellent thing in the universe is the universe itself. And all creatures are here to serve the universe. Meanwhile, Thomas Berry said: We will recover our sense of wonder and our sense of the sacred only if we appreciate the universe beyond ourselves as a revelatory experience of that numinous presence whence all things come into being. Indeed, the universe is the primary sacred reality. We become sacred by our participation in
this more sublime dimension of the world about us. |

March 2, 2023. Sister Dorothy and Recovering the Sacred, Part III Matthew continues to share the talk he gave at an event honoring Sister Dorothy Stang. He mentions Rabbi Heschel who defines wonder as
the “act in which the mind confronts the universe.” The rabbi informs us time and time again that “awe is the beginning of wisdom.” Matthew says, "We challenge evil with a sense of the Sacred, and the joy that follows from that expands the heart." Sr. Dorothy understood this. Matthew tells us that she was a joyful person. And serious. And strong. And concerned. And caring. She drank deeply of the sacred in the forest and among the pastoral projects with the people she worked with, built
